On 8/11/2024 at approximately 1941 hours, I, Deputy Jonah Gordon 2748, responded to [1700 BLOCK] Denton St in reference to terroristic threats.
I arrived on scene and met with [WITNESS #1]. She stated her daughter, [VICTIM #1], has been receiving threats from a male, later identified as Keon Releford. [VICTIM #1] had gone to the store when I arrived, and would return shortly. [WITNESS #1] showed me a message Keon sent her on Instagram regarding [VICTIM #1]. The account labeled “[REDACTED]” [WITNESS #1] stated was Keon. Keon sent a message stating “Look ion no what [VICTIM #1] take me for but you better get out of there I’m finna shoot that b*tch up frfr”. This message was received at 1803 hours on 8/11/2024.
Some time later, [VICTIM #1] returned to the scene. She stated Keon is her friend, and he was upset because they were supposed to hang out on this date, but she had to cancel. She showed me numerous messages that Keon had sent her by text message from the number . At 1802 hours he sent her a message “Just for you trying me every body dying no cap”. At 1815 hours, in response to [VICTIM #1] telling Keon that she won’t let him hurt her kids, Keon texted “U ain’t got no choice h*e”. At 1851 hours, Keon texted her “In you said you called the police u no you dead now”. At 1931 hours Keon texted “Fucc that ion wanna here that u called the police h*e so I mite as well shoot your chit up ion do no capping”. At 1950 hours, Keon texted “This yo second time trying me b*tch u just gotta die”.
[VICTIM #1] was provided a case number for the incident. She was advised to call the Sheriff’s Office if Keon came to her residence. Keon made multiple threats to shoot up her house and kill her. A Warrant will be sought for his arrest for the charge of felony terroristic threats.

DEFENSE FILES MOTION TO INVOKE U.S.C.R. 1.2(B) ORDER IN CRIMINAL CASES
What this means: Keon Deontae Releford’s attorney, Gabrielle Rossi of the Office of the Circuit Public Defender, filed a motion in Bibb County Superior Court asking the court to apply a standing order known as the U.S.C.R. 1.2(B) Order in Criminal Cases. This order was originally signed by the Honorable Martha C. Christian on December 19, 2011 — made effective retroactively to December 31, 2010 — and is on file with the Bibb County Superior Court Clerk. Invoking this order means the defense is formally requesting that the court follow the procedures and protections that order establishes for criminal defendants. The motion was hand-delivered to the District Attorney’s office on May 5, 2026. Releford is facing charges of Terroristic Threats and Acts and Aggravated Assault in Case No. 24-66800, filed under Misc. Criminal No. 2026-MCR-006818.
